AAP disrespecting Punjabi, Punjabiyat: Varinderjeet

Excelsior Correspondent

JAMMU, May 27: Varinderjeet Singh, vice-president, Jammu and Kashmir BJP, has accused Aam Aadmi Party (AAP) of disrespecting Punjab and Punjabiyat through its decision of removing Punjabi as medium in conducting competitive exams of Punjab Service Commission (PSC).
Reacting to the decision of the Punjab AAP Government under Chief Minister Bhagwant Mann not to continue with Punjabi in a medium language, Varinderjeet Singh said that such an approach to the mother tongue of Punjabis is insult to Punjabi and Punjabiyat. He said that Punjabi has been official language in Punjab and till now it used to be accepted as medium language. The holy “Guru Granth Sahib” has been written in Punjabi, which serves as most comfortably understood language connecting Sikhs with their religion. The entire Sikh community is feeling badly insulted by the action of APP in Punjab.
Varinderjeet Singh said that AAP Government has already stopped teaching Punjabi in Delhi School, besides having closed recruitment of Punjabi teachers. He said that the same AAP in Delhi removed a Sikh Minister from its cabinet.
Demanding immediate restoration of Punjabi as a language of medium of PSC in Punjab, the BJP leader said that AAP should also seek apology from the Sikh community for hurting their emotional inclination towards Punjabi language.
Varinderjeet Singh asked the Sikh leaders in AAP to openly oppose this decision of the Government. He reminded the people that AAP in J&K had been on roads demanding Punjabi to be declared as official language in J&K after abrogation of Article 370 and reorganization of the erstwhile State of Jammu and Kashmir, but when in power in Punjab and Delhi, it is working on different line, which exposes its double speak on important issues.
